如何在不同的操作系統上配置SSL證書(shū)
海外云服務(wù)器 40個(gè)地區可選 亞太云服務(wù)器 香港 日本 韓國
云虛擬主機 個(gè)人和企業(yè)網(wǎng)站的理想選擇 俄羅斯電商外貿虛擬主機 贈送SSL證書(shū)
美國云虛擬主機 助力出海企業(yè)低成本上云 WAF網(wǎng)站防火墻 為您的業(yè)務(wù)網(wǎng)站保駕護航
SSL證書(shū)通常由網(wǎng)站管理員在服務(wù)器上設置和管理。具體步驟可能包括以下幾點(diǎn):,,1. **選擇證書(shū)提供商**:首先需要選擇一個(gè)可靠的SSL證書(shū)提供商。,,2. **獲取證書(shū)**:向證書(shū)提供商購買(mǎi)或下載所需的SSL證書(shū)。,,3. **配置服務(wù)器**:, - 對于A(yíng)pache服務(wù)器,可以在ssl證書(shū)在哪里設置httpd.conf
文件中添加或修改以下內容來(lái)啟用HTTPS:, ``apache, SSLEngine on, SSLCertificateFile /path/to/your/certificate.crt, SSLCertificateKeyFile /path/to/your/privatekey.key,
`, - 對于Nginx服務(wù)器,可以在
nginx.conf文件或站點(diǎn)配置文件中添加以下內容:,
`nginx, server {, listen 443 ssl;, server_name yourdomain.com;,, ssl_certificate /path/to/your/certificate.crt;, ssl_certificate_key /path/to/your/privatekey.key;,, location / {, # 其他配置, }, },
``,,4. **重啟服務(wù)**:保存更改并重啟HTTP或Nginx服務(wù)器以使更改生效。,,通過(guò)以上步驟,你可以在服務(wù)器上成功設置SSL證書(shū),從而保護網(wǎng)站的安全性。
SSL(Secure Sockets Layer)是一種加密技術(shù),用于保護數據在傳輸過(guò)程中不被中間人攻擊,它主要用于確保網(wǎng)絡(luò )連接的安全性,特別是在電子商務(wù)、在線(xiàn)支付和社交媒體等領(lǐng)域,以下是一些常見(jiàn)的SSL證書(shū)設置位置:
1. 服務(wù)器配置文件
大多數現代Web服務(wù)器都使用配置文件來(lái)管理SSL證書(shū)的設置,以下是一些常見(jiàn)服務(wù)器的配置示例:
Apache:
<VirtualHost *:443> ServerName example.com DocumentRoot /var/www/html/example SSLEngine on SSLCertificateFile /etc/ssl/certs/example.crt SSLCertificateKeyFile /etc/ssl/private/example.key SSLCertificateChainFile /etc/ssl/certs/example.ca-bundle # 其他配置... </VirtualHost>
Nginx:
server { listen 443 ssl; server_name example.com; ssl_certificate /etc/ssl/certs/example.crt; ssl_certificate_key /etc/ssl/private/example.key; ssl_protocols TLSv1.2 TLSv1.3; ssl_ciphers 'ECDHE-ECDSA-AES128-GCM-SHA256:ECDHE-RSA-AES128-GCM-SHA256:ECDHE-ECDSA-AES256-GCM-SHA384:ECDHE-RSA-AES256-GCM-SHA384'; location / { root /var/www/html/example; index index.html index.htm; } # 其他配置... }
IIS:
在Windows Server上,SSL證書(shū)通常通過(guò)證書(shū)服務(wù)管理器(Certmgr.msc)進(jìn)行設置,你可以創(chuàng )建一個(gè)新的SSL證書(shū)并將其安裝到網(wǎng)站的綁定中。
2. 配置控制臺或命令行工具
許多操作系統和軟件提供一個(gè)圖形用戶(hù)界面(GUI)或命令行工具來(lái)管理和配置SSL證書(shū),在Linux系統上,你可以使用certbot
工具來(lái)申請和更新SSL證書(shū):
sudo apt-get install certbot python3-certbot-apache sudo certbot --apache -d example.com
在Windows系統上,可以使用Microsoft Cert Manager或第三方工具如Let's Encrypt。
3. 應用程序配置
如果你使用的是特定的應用程序(如WordPress、Drupal等),它們可能會(huì )有自己的配置頁(yè)面來(lái)管理SSL證書(shū),這些配置頁(yè)面位于應用程序的控制面板或設置菜單中。
4. 網(wǎng)站根目錄
SSL證書(shū)文件應該放置在你的網(wǎng)站根目錄下,對于A(yíng)pache服務(wù)器,SSL證書(shū)文件通常位于/etc/apache2/ssl/
目錄下。
SSL證書(shū)的設置位置取決于你使用的服務(wù)器類(lèi)型和操作系統,SSL證書(shū)需要放在服務(wù)器的配置文件中,并且可能還需要在應用級別的配置中進(jìn)行相應的設置,了解這些位置可以幫助你在安全地運行你的Web應用程序時(shí)避免潛在的風(fēng)險。
紐約云服務(wù)器達拉斯云服務(wù)器加利福尼亞云服務(wù)器洛杉磯云服務(wù)器邁阿密云服務(wù)器俄勒岡云服務(wù)器西雅圖云服務(wù)器美國東部云服務(wù)器芝加哥云服務(wù)器圣何塞云服務(wù)器弗吉尼亞云服務(wù)器鳳凰城云服務(wù)器高防云服務(wù)器外匯云服務(wù)器掃描二維碼推送至手機訪(fǎng)問(wèn)。
版權聲明:本文由特網(wǎng)科技發(fā)布,如需轉載請注明出處。